Due to COVID, THe festival has been postponed until September 2021.
This year the Symi International Film Festival will run from 14 to 18 September 2020.
The Symi International Film Festival is held on the small Greek Island of Symi, one of the Dodecanese Islands close to Rhodes.
The Symi International Film Festival is part of the official Symi Festival. This is organised by the Municipality of Symi and runs from July to September.
The films will be shown at an outdoor venue (indoors if it rains). There are no charges to watch films at the festival.
Awards are determined (and sent) by the organisers taking into account feedback from the films’ audiences.
Award categories include best feature film, best short film, best actor (male and female). Other awards are made at the discretion of the organisers.
Films with dialogue-
If not in English, a file in .srt format of the English subtitles must be provided at the same time as the film is submitted for consideration.
If the dialogue is in English then a separate .srt file must be made available.
It is highly recommended that films have Greek subtitles (if not already with Greek dialogue). We have a translation service available for a modest charge, with the fee payable directly to the translator. The translated file remains the property of the film maker.
